Verve, 1963. Book. Good. No Binding. Signed by Author(s). 1st Edition. 4to - over 9¾ - 12" tall. Vinyl LP record album SIGNED by COUNT BASIE and His Orchestra, including 14 SiGNATURES in pen, circa 1963. Signatures are on back cover and include: COUNT BASIE, AL COREY, SONNY COHN (george cohn?), HAROLD JONES drums, STUART APTEHAR lead trumpet, CURTIS PEAGLER, PETE MERGER or MORGAN trumpet, J.C. WILLIAMS baritone sax, ERIC DIXON sax flute, FREDDIE GREEN, MEL Wa-- trombone, JOHN WATSON trombone, BILL HUGHES, NORMAN KEENAN, Wa--- R---- (RUSSELL?) trumpet. Cover has promo hole lower left corner, otherwise Good Condition. LP needs a cleaning but appears to be in VG condition. A rare one of a kind item..
